A highly coordinated team of skilled fliers with mastery over aerokinesis tasked with keeping CoveyClan safe from the natural disasters that plague their territory. Living on a savanna on the equator, fires spark and spread often in CoveyClan. It's up to the Aviators to not only prevent it but to fight it.

The duties of an Aviator are vast and all hard work; all surrounding protecting CoveyClan from threats born of both nature and the other Clans. Aviators duties include;
The main task of an Aviator is fire prevention. Each day they are tasked with scouting the territory, flying over the savanna and watching the horizon for any clouds of smoke that would indicate a wildfire. There are many dirt paths twisting and winding through the territory, paths that Aviators are in charge of upkeeping as well. Clearing away the grass, moving fallen logs — these paths separate the territory and keep fires contained. Any and all escape routes must be maintained and cleared at all times as well, in the off chance prevention fails.
In the event of a fire, small or large, it's an Aviator's job to fight it. Fire in most cases grows larger with wind, but with how powerful the kinesis of an Aviator is, strong enough gusts can cool down a fire and cause it to snuff out. In the chance of an uncontainable fire, Aviators are tasked with returning to camp and helping the Clan escape to the Shimmering Sault through designated fire escape routes.
When the paths are well kept and there isn't much more to do, Aviators often group hunt in between scouting for potential fires. With their abilities and unspoken teamwork, they can take down much larger prey than the average Guardian.
Being the most powerful kinetic users in the Clan, Aviators are on the frontlines of battle on the occasion CoveyClan goes to battle. Using their fine-tuned knowledge of their abilities and the magic that washes through their blood, Aviators are a scary force to be reckoned with. However, due to the nature of wind being less precise than for instance a VerdureClanner's vine, Aviators can't use their abilities carelessly in crowds mixed with their own Clanmates.
Aviators are a close knit community of cats, and Captains choose their new members carefully during field days!
At 9 moons old all Guardian Apprentices go through a Field Day- A part-interview part-competition to showcase knowledge, kinetic abilities, and speed.
Aviator Captains will take a group of Apprentices, usually 2 or 3 at a time, and have them partake in 3 of the activities listed below (but can be changed depending on Captains.). They judge them not only on their successfulness, but also their attitude towards it and their peers. A talented Apprentice won't get very far if they're a horrible cat to be around.
· Kinetic sparring
· Flying race
· Fire prevention knowledge
· Obstacle courses
· Anything to show kinetic ability

When an Apprentice is chosen after their field day, they are assigned a new Aviator mentor. This mentor takes over their training, and begins training them on the duties of an Aviator, listed above.
Aviator Apprentices are often trained for an extra 2-5 moons, depending on when their Captain deems them ready to graduate.
Mentors are usually 25+ moons, and are chosen by the Aviator Captains, not the Leader.
Aviators were created under the reign of Coveystar by a young cat named Weavermask. Naturally a social outcast, Weavermask dedicated all their time and energy to the Clan instead of relationships, wanting to make their new life in the savanna as comfortable as possible.
Due to the unkempt and dry nature of their territory, fires were somewhat of a common condition that plagued the new Clan. Fires that spread fast and often forced the CoveyClanners to the Shimmering Sault for protection. They'd been blessed with this land to call their own, and it was hard living when everything kept burning down. Weavermask was determined to find a way to contain it. They figured there had to be a method to it, believing the Divines wouldn't curse them so.
After the death of the first Deputy Ampeloperunner to the fires, Weavermask was named Deputy in her place . With their newfound authority, they gathered a group of particularly talented fliers and got to work. They started by creating loads of twisting dirt paths, clearing away the long grasses and dividing the territory into sections. The theory was that should another wildfire spread, it would stop at the path and be better contained — and they were right. Weavermask simultaneously trained this team to be good spotters, scouting from the sky for any blip of smoke. They knew wind often aided fires, but they discovered that strong enough wind, wind born from their kinesis, was strong enough to cool down fires enough to fizzle out. After such success, Weavermask brought up the idea to Coveystar to make the team permanent, to avoid any more of the disasters that caused the death of the old Deputy. They fittingly named the team Aviators, after their strong kinesis and flying skills that would keep the Clan safe for generations to come.
